definately make craigslist.org your main stop! Even the realtors recommend it. It is how we found our house.. ( we are moving at the end of the month) Since you don't have a car.. which is actually not bad since parking is insane, I would hesitate on the richmond area... just buses out there. The bus system is good, as is the subway... MUNI is great, and BART runs through downtown too. Haight, Cole Valley, Sunset, Look up sfmuni,com ( I think that is correct) and see which neoghborhoods are near transit... and stay away from the south/ south east... cow palace, excelsior, bayview.
